Its construction was started in the government of Francisco do Rego Barros and its inauguration took place on 1 March 1851, with the name of Cemitério do Bom Jesus da Redenção de Santo Amaro das Salinas [Cemetery of the Good Jesus of the Redemption of Saint Amaro of Salinas].
The Santo Amaro neighborhood had its origins in 1681, when Major Luís do Rego Barros built, on the ruins of the Salinas Fort, a chapel under the call of Santo Amaro das Salinas.
